What Causes Porosity in Automotive Die Casting Parts?

Porosity in automotive die casting parts mainly results from trapped air during metal filling, gas release from molten materials, and cavities caused by solidification shrinkage. During high-speed die casting, insufficient mold venting design or unstable injection parameters can easily create internal pores. Porosity control is not caused by a single production step but by the combined influence of materials, molds, equipment, and process parameters. Material Gas Control: Proper melting and degassing processes reduce hydrogen content and minimize internal gas defects.
Filling Speed Management: Optimized injection speed prevents excessive turbulence and reduces air entrapment.
Mold Venting Design: Proper vent locations and dimensions allow trapped air to escape efficiently.
Solidification Compensation Control: Optimized gating and feeding systems reduce shrinkage-related defects.

How Can Die Casting Processes Reduce Internal Porosity?

Reducing porosity in automotive die casting parts requires complete process control from melting, filling, injection, and cooling stages instead of relying only on final inspection. A stable high pressure die casting process requires precise management of temperature, injection speed, and pressure changes to maintain consistent metal flow. Melting Process Control: Standardized degassing and filtration procedures reduce impurities and gas content in aluminum alloys.
Injection Parameter Optimization: Adjusting slow shot, fast shot, and intensification stages improves filling stability.
Cooling System Design: Balanced mold temperature distribution reduces localized shrinkage defects.
Process Data Monitoring: SPC data analysis helps identify production variations and maintain batch consistency.

How Can Automotive Die Casting Parts Be Verified for Porosity Control?

Automotive manufacturers require increasingly strict internal quality standards, and visual inspection alone cannot evaluate hidden porosity inside die casting parts. Suppliers need advanced methods such as industrial CT inspection, X-ray testing, and leak testing to verify internal structures. A reliable inspection system allows manufacturers to identify hidden defects before mass production risks occur.

X-ray Inspection: Suitable for checking internal pore distribution in production batches.
Industrial CT Analysis: Provides three-dimensional visualization of pore location, size, and density.
Leak Testing Validation: Essential for sealed components such as EV motor housings and battery-related parts.
Inspection Data Management: Quality reports help track trends and improve supply chain transparency.
